Graizerkalkan 2015 ground motion prediction equation gmpe is designed to predict peakground acceleration and 5% damped pseudospectral acceleration response ordinates for shallowcrustal continental earthquakes to be used in earthquake engineering applications including probabilistic and deterministic seismic hazard analyses. The earthquake engineering online archive is a database of significant, publiclyfunded research and development literature, photographs, data, and software in earthquake, structural, and geotechnical engineering. Earthquake engineering is a multiphased process that ranges from the description of earthquake sources, to characterization of site effects and structural response, and to description of measures of seismic protection. Concepcion building alto rio which overturned and collapsed at february 2010 chile earthquake. The program will help engineers to design safe masonry buildings in the seismic regions of europe. Often the earthquake is accompanied by water impact loadings resulting from tsunami, collapse of neighboring structures and liquefaction of ground, or fire. The mtinv toolkit is a collection of computer code applications written to invert for the moment tensor of an earthquake given the three components of ground motion recorded at regional seismic stations e.
